What exactly is A Class in Miracles?
Right before delving into the podcast, it's important to be familiar with its foundation: A Class in Miracles. Published in 1976, ACIM is often a 1,two hundred-web page spiritual self-study application that statements to be channeled by Jesus Christ by Helen Schucman, a clinical psychologist. The textual content presents by itself as being a "class" intended to undo the Moi's illusions and direct men and women toward enlightenment. It is made up of a few most important areas: the Textual content, which outlines the metaphysical framework; the Workbook for Students, a 365-lesson everyday apply; as well as Handbook for Teachers, advice for anyone sharing the teachings.

ACIM's core philosophy revolves about forgiveness, really like, and the concept that the globe we understand can be an illusion—a dream produced from the ego. It teaches that real truth is often a condition of oneness with God, the place separation and fear dissolve as a result of miracles, described as shifts in perception. Influenced by Christian mysticism, Eastern philosophy, and psychology, ACIM has captivated hundreds of thousands, together with celebs like Oprah Winfrey and Marianne Williamson. However, it's actually not without controversy; some view it as heretical for reinterpreting biblical ideas, while others praise its universal attraction.
